AT COLLEGE OF IDAHO: Shirts is in her fifth season with the Coyote cross country and track programs; is a 4-time NAIA All-American.

3k(XC): 10:34.8- EOU Dual in The Dirt (Nov. 6, 2020)
4k (XC): 14:03.5- CCC Preview Meet (Sep. 15, 2023)
5K(XC): 17:20.2-48th Charles Bowles Willamette XC Invitational (Sep. 30, 2023)
6K(XC): 21:08.4 - Blazing Tiger (Oct. 21, 2023)

2023 (Cross Country): Had a phenomenal season, earning lifetime bests across the board. She earned a personal best and third  place finish in the CCC Preview Meet 4k as well as second  place and lifetime best of 17:20.2 in the 5K at Charles Bowles Willamette XC Invitational. She achieved all conference titles at the CCC Championships for her third  place finish and an All- American title at the NAIA National Championship with a fifth place finish. Abbey received the leadership award for the 2023 cross country season.
 

2023: Academic All-Conference
2022 (Cross Country):
Named for the All-Academic CCC Team and named to the 2022 Daktronics NAIA Women’s Cross Country Scholar-Athlete Team.

2020-21: In track, earned All-America honors indoors in the 1,000-meters (2:57.65) and as a part of the 4x800-meter relay team, while outdoors, earned All-America honors as part of the 4x800-meter relay team and earned All-Cascade Conference honors with third-place finishes at the CCC Championships in the 800-meters (2:17.43) and the 1,500-meters (4:39.58); in cross country, had three Top-5 finishes on the year, while earning All-CCC honors with an 11th-place finish at the CCC Championships...placed 42nd overall at the NAIA Championships...top 5,000-meter time of 18:01; named to the CCC All-Academic Team, a NAIA Scholar-Athlete and a CoSIDA Academic All-District 4 selection in both sports.

2019-20: In track, earned All-America honors in the distance medley relay, helping C of I place seventh overall at the NAIA Indoor National Championships; also competed at Nationals in the 4x800-meter relay; had top times of 1:42.87 in the 600-meters and 3:07.58 in the 1,000-meters. In cross country, placed 23rd overall at the Cascade Conference Championships and 76th at the NAIA National Championships, helping C of I to the CCC title and a second-place finish at the NAIA Championships; had a top 8,000-meter time of 18:46 at the Warrior Invite.

HIGH SCHOOL: A 2019 graduate of Weiser High, where she won the 3A District III cross country championship as a senior, taking third at the 3A state championships with a top 5,000-meter time of 19:15; in track, placed second at the 3A state championships in the 200-meters (26.45) and third in both the 400-meters (59.16) and the pole vault (10-feet).

PERSONAL: Studying exercise science.
